use std::rc::Rc;
use crate::api::cell::location::Location;
use crate::{Cell, Format, WorkSheet, WorkSheetResult};
use crate::api::cell::values::{CellDisplay, CellType, CellValue};
use crate::api::worksheet::format::_Format;
use crate::xml::shared_string::SharedString;

pub trait Read: _Read {
    fn read_cell<L: Location>(&self, loc: L) -> WorkSheetResult<Cell<String>> {
        self.read_api_cell(&loc)
    }
    // fn read_text<L: Location>(&self, loc: L) -> WorkSheetResult<&str> { self.read_value(loc) }
    // fn read_string<L: Location>(&self, loc: L) -> WorkSheetResult<&str> { self.read_value(loc) }
    // fn read_shared_string<L: Location>(&self, loc: L) -> WorkSheetResult<&str> { self.read_value(loc) }
    // fn read_url<L: Location>(&self, loc: L) -> WorkSheetResult<&str> { Ok("") }
    // fn read_format<L: Location>(&self, loc: L) -> WorkSheetResult<Format> {self.read_format_all(loc)}
}

trait _Read {
    fn read_api_cell<L: Location>(&self, loc: &L) -> WorkSheetResult<Cell<String>>;
    // fn get_cell_type<L: Location>(&self, loc: L) -> WorkSheetResult<&CellType>;
    // fn read_value<L: Location>(&self, loc: L) -> WorkSheetResult<&str>;
    // fn read_text<L: Location>(&self, loc: L) -> WorkSheetResult<&str>;
    // fn read_format_all<L: Location>(&self, loc: L) -> WorkSheetResult<Format>;
}

impl _Read for WorkSheet {
    fn read_api_cell<L: Location>(&self, loc: &L) -> WorkSheetResult<Cell<String>> {
        let mut cell = self.worksheet.sheet_data.read_api_cell(loc)?;
        if let Some(style) = cell.style {
            cell.format = Some(self.get_format(style));
        }
        if let Some(CellType::SharedString) = cell.cell_type {
            let id: usize = if let Some(s) = &cell.text {
                s.parse().unwrap_or_default()
            } else { 0 };
            if let Some(rich_text) = self.shared_string.get_rich_text(id) {
                cell.cell_type = Some(CellType::InlineString);
                cell.rich_text = Some(rich_text);
            } else if let Some(text) = self.shared_string.get_text(id) {
                cell.cell_type = Some(CellType::String);
                cell.text = Some(text.to_string());
            } else {
                cell.cell_type = Some(CellType::String);
                cell.text = Some(String::new());
            }
        };
        cell.hyperlink = self.worksheet.get_hyperlink(loc);
        Ok(cell)
    }
